When reports surfaced yesterday suggesting that P.K. Subban was absent from practice following the Holiday break, many were concerned about the severity of his injury, and Wednesday was the second straight day to bring more bad news for Subban and the Predators.

A report from the National Hockey League's official website has now revealed that Subban will miss at least the next two games on the Predators scheduled as a result of his upper-body injury, and now serious questions are being raised about the health of the star defenseman who was part of the biggest trade in recent memory.

Subban was reportedly set to meet with doctors this week and rumors are that the injury is related to a herniated disk leading some to speculate that this could be related to the neck injury that cost him his final several games as a member of the Montreal Canadiens.
